  • Patent number: 12374738
    Abstract: A battery pack includes a plurality of battery modules and a tray including a mounting plate which extends horizontally so that the plurality of battery modules are mounted on the mounting plate. The mounting plate includes a feed pipe disposed on one side and configured to receive a refrigerant from outside, and the mounting plate includes a discharge pipe disposed on the other side and configured to discharge the refrigerant to the outside. The mounting plate includes a plurality of refrigerant channels, each refrigerant channel extending from the one side to the other side and being in communication with the feed pipe or the discharge pipe. The battery pack desirably reduces manufacturing cost and improves safety by reducing the number of components and simplifying the assembly process.

  • Publication number: 20240237970
    Abstract: The present disclosure relates to an apparatus and method for measuring the velocity of a surface wave using a laser ultrasound imaging technique. A method of measuring the velocity of a surface wave according to an embodiment of the present disclosure includes: emitting a laser pulse to a target material; obtaining wavefront image of a surface wave, which propagates on a surface of the target material due to the laser pulse, by emitting a probe beam to the target material; and determining a velocity of the surface wave based on variation of the wavefront image according to a time delay between the laser pulse and the probe beam.
